Offering up a very nice combination farm near Lincoln, KS. This tract is made up of a good mix of pasture, hay fields, crop ground and timber. The perimeter is fenced so it can be used for rotational grazing, winterizing cattle, raising crops for grain or a combination of all. There is also plenty of cover in the draw with a mix of hardwood trees & brush to accommodate a healthy population of deer & turkey. The property can be accessed from an all-weather road along the east side and it comes with an operational well and electricity. Details
- Located 6 miles NE of Lincoln, west of 260th Rd on the north side of Navajo Drive
- 65.03 acres of productive tillable
- Tillable acres currently planted to Milo
- Fenced perimeter for grazing
- Drilled well feeding concrete water tanks
- Excellent deer & turnkey habitat
- All-weather road access
- Electric power on property
- Section 30, Township 11, Range 06W, S2 NE4 & SE4 exc SE4 SE4 SE4 Less Rd R/W
